Getting items of any kind delivered in Japan can be an eye-opening experience for foreigners, thanks to the speed and efficiency with which the whole process is carried out. Almost anything can be sent with the right service, including perishables. If you need a courier service in Japan, these four major companies offer a breath of fresh air in terms of convenience and ease of use.
